[Script] Ring of Fire - Laserzaun (v2.27 - 28.04.08)

Hier ist der ideale Ort um über Scripts und Mods für X³: Reunion zu diskutieren.

Moderators: Moderatoren für Deutsches X-Forum, Scripting / Modding Moderators

User avatar
Gazz
Posts: 13244
Joined: Fri, 13. Jan 06, 16:39
x4

[Script] Ring of Fire - Laserzaun (v2.27 - 28.04.08)

Post by Gazz » Sat, 18. Feb 06, 12:17

(The corresponding english thread is found here)

Laserzaun - Die professionelle Lösung für Geschütztürme.
[ external image ] . [ external image ] . [ external image ]

Was es tut? Es stellt 1-360 Geschütztürme auf.

Transporter muß installiert sein.

Anstatt wie gewohnt in einem wirren Haufen (so daß sie sich gegenseitig zerstören) werden sie in einem ordentlichen Kreis um ein Ziel aufgestellt.
Außerdem können sie mit einem Tarnfeldgenerator ausgerüstet werden...

Um Tarn-Geschütztürme aufzustellen werden pro GT zusätzlich 2 Microchips benötigt.

Wer diese Dinge nicht selbst herstellen möchte: die Flottenunterstützungssoftware aus dem Bonus Pack kann man "shoppen gehen" lassen.

Der Frachter wird zum Zielort fliegen (auch mit Sprungantrieb) und mit der Aufstellung beginnen.


1. Argument: Der Aufstellungsort.
Das Schiff wird - auch mittels Sprungantrieb - dorthin fliegen und mit der Aufstellung beginnen.
Wenn ein Sprungtor in der Nähe ist, dann wird sich der Ring innerhalb von 5 km automatisch darauf ausrichten. Wenn das Tor direkt angewählt wird, dann wird der Ring dort an einer sinnvollen Position aufgestellt und ein Mindestradius von 1600m eingehalten.
Bei Sprungtoren muss also nur noch die Anzahl der GT angegeben werden wenn man keinen grösseren Radius wünscht.
Der Standardradius ist ausreichend bis zu 60 GT obwohl weniger empfehlenswert sind.


2. Argument:
Anzahl Geschütztürme: 1 bis 360

* Eingabe "?" oder "0" wird die in-game Hilfsseite mit allen Optionen anzeigen.

* Eingabe: alle : Mit "alle" werden so viele GT aufgestellt, wie im Laderaum sind. Wenn auch Microchips vorhanden sind werden nur so viele GT aufgestellt, wie mit Chips versehen werden können.

* Option: set ring : Die GT werden in Ringformation aufgestellt.

* Option: set spirale : Die GT werden in Spiralformation aufgestellt.

Getarnte GT scannen einen bestimmten Bereich. Wenn darin Feinde erfasst werden, dann wird die Tarnung deaktiviert. Die Scannerreichweite kann eingestellt werden von 3000 - 20000 m.

* Option: set scan # : Mit "set scan 9000" wird die Reichweite auf 9 km eingestellt.
(Die Reichweite des GT-Lasers ist 6600 m.)

* Option: set tarn ein : Geschützturm-Tarnung wird von ihrer internen Software kontrolliert.

* Option: set tarn aus : Bis auf Widerruf wird das Tarnfeld ALLER TGT abgeschaltet.


3. Argument:
Kreisradius in Meter: -10.000 bis +10.000 m.
* Eingabe 0 : Wählt automatisch den kleinsten Radius für diese Anzahl von GT.
* Eingabe 1 : Voreingestellter Radius wird benutzt.

* Option: set # : Mit "set 1750" wird die Einstellung gespeichert und automatisch 1750 m Radius verwendet wenn "1" eingegeben wird.

Durch Eingabe eines negativen Radius wird die Abstandsprüfung der Geschütztürme übergangen und der gewünschte Radius verwendet.


4. Argument:
Achsenausrichtung. Um welche Achse der Kreis gezeichnet werden soll: X, Y, Z


Tarnkappen Technologie:
Wenn während der Aufstellung 2 Einheiten Microchips pro GT im Frachtraum sind, dann werden automatisch TGT aufgestellt.
Der immense Vorteil dabei ist, dass diese zwar ganz normal arbeiten wenn Feinde in Reichweite sind, sich aber vollständig tarnen, wenn das Gefecht vorüber ist.
Und vollständig bedeutet dass sie nicht mehr in der Sektorübersicht erscheinen. Auch mit 100 TGT im System findet man jetzt problemlos seine Schiffe wieder.


OOS Performance:
Im Gegensatz zu "herkömmlichen" GT sind die Ring of Fire GT in und außerhalb (IS/OOS) des Spielersektors gleich effektiv.
Das gilt auch für die ungetarnten GT, die dieses Script aufstellt.


Installation:
ZIP in den Haupt-Reunion-Ordner entpacken.
Alle Files sollten dann in den richtigen Ordnern zu liegen kommen.

Alternativ... die SPK Version benutzen und kliiiiiiicken.


[ external image ] . . . ZIP / SPK . . . English / German version


----------------------------------------------
Resources:447013
497013
lib.ring.of.fire
plugin.ring.of.fire.lockdown
plugin.ring.of.fire.stealth
plugin.ring.of.fire.updater
plugin.ring.of.fire
setup.ring.of.fire

COMMAND_TYPE_SPECIAL_31


Version history:
----------------------------------------------
1.01 First release.
----------------------------------------------
1.02 Speech added for completing deployment
----------------------------------------------
1.03 Another radius check since X3 has a way of BUMPING ejected cargo far out based on the maximum axis sizes of the ship/LT model.
While you CAN put a LT 500 m portside of an elephant, X3 does not allow it.
----------------------------------------------
1.04 LT actually belong to you (again) when you deploy them. Yay.
----------------------------------------------
2.01 Major update: LT are stealthy now
----------------------------------------------
2.02 Finished up things, t-files, formatting stuff mostly. No critical fix.
----------------------------------------------
2.03 Fixed "incompatibility" with "some script" somebody was running. It kept blowing up my LT. PS: Stick to your OWN ships for destroying. Thanks.
Added little lockdown script to prevent regular LT from moving around.
Edit: Not fixed. That script is still running amok with ->Destroy
----------------------------------------------
2.04 Took care of potential problem a ship being aggro on a LT while claoking.
----------------------------------------------
2.10 MUCH clean up work, proper ship limits enforced, better pathing, savable default settings, auto updating scripts, etc.
Also nifty voice message so you know your LT perform a software upgrade. =)
With the auto-updater in place an uninstall is now possible but not yet planned.
----------------------------------------------
2.12 Helluvalot of clean up. Files were sprouting left and right so I wrapped all the little helpers into 1 library file. Lots easier to keep track of everything.
The updater file will only stay around long enough to upgrade all existing LT to the new version.
Improved handling for when you have a LT targeted when it wants to cloak. Finally works as intended.
----------------------------------------------
2.13 Bugfix - Config was not saved properly so saving of config did not work and decloak commands were not readable by the cloaked LT.
----------------------------------------------
2.14 Arguably better performance OOS because LT now use COMMAND_KILL_ENEMIES. They still revert to NONE while cloaked and idle.
----------------------------------------------
2.16 COMMAND_KILL_ENEMIES alone had no discernible effect.
OOS behavior tuned so LT have the exact same firepower IS and OOS.
Fixed math bug. ROF calculated and suggested wrong minimum radius.
----------------------------------------------
2.17 Display bug fixed.
----------------------------------------------
2.18 All commands that the player can input are now found in the TFile and can be edited.
Also all default names or tags of the deployed LT are in the TFile.
Cleanup for some messages and the Readme files.
Added "deploy all you got" for number of LT.
Added "autocalculate radius" for radius value.
----------------------------------------------
2.25 LT should no longer mysteriously explode in some sectors.
Optimisation to save CPU power and fps.
----------------------------------------------
Last edited by Gazz on Thu, 8. May 08, 19:38, edited 24 times in total.

User avatar
Bogodan
Posts: 202
Joined: Sat, 19. Nov 05, 09:53
x3

Post by Bogodan » Sat, 18. Feb 06, 13:05

lol funy sache
aber is so was nützlich?
"Der Geist ist wie ein Fallschirm - er funktioniert nur, wenn er offen ist."
- Thomas Dewar (1864 - 1930)

»»»RTFS!«««

User avatar
odie forever
Posts: 2649
Joined: Thu, 29. Jul 04, 19:59
x3tc

Post by odie forever » Sat, 18. Feb 06, 13:21

Ist doch egal, es sieht klasse aus. :D
Kann man damit auch einen Ball machen (um Fabriken z.B.) oder ist das immer ein Ring?

mfg Odie

User avatar
Gazz
Posts: 13244
Joined: Fri, 13. Jan 06, 16:39
x4

Post by Gazz » Sat, 18. Feb 06, 13:23

Klar doch. Ich hab das einmal manuell gemacht - nie wieder.

In Getsu / Menelaus haben die Xenon erstmal Sendepause.

Funktioniert wie'n übergroßer Moskitokiller. Die Sprungtore haben sogar das blaue Licht...

Gazz

User avatar
Gazz
Posts: 13244
Joined: Fri, 13. Jan 06, 16:39
x4

Post by Gazz » Sat, 18. Feb 06, 13:32

Ball wär kein riesiges Problem.
Einfach ein ANDERES script schreiben das ein Schiff auf der Y-Achse entlanglaufen läßt und mehrere Ringe mit passenden Durchmessern auswerfen lassen.

Problem ist nur... warum? Praktisch alles kommt auf der Ekliptik daher und LT haben 4+ km Reichweite...

Außerdem: wenn man das System so mit LT vollpackt, dann wird das
unspielbar. Bis zu 100 geht gerade noch auf nem schnellen Rechner...

Sprungtore und Piratenstationen absichern ist doch viel effizienter.
Außer Reichweite der Station
so daß die nicht woanders respawned. =) So werden nur die Schiffe beiseite gebracht.


Ach ja! Man kann natürlich um alle DREI Achsen einen Ring ziehen.
Das ist praktisch das selbe wie ein Ball, nur eben ineffizient, da die LT oben/unten praktisch nie einen Schuß abfeuern können. =)

Gazz

User avatar
ISO
Posts: 313
Joined: Thu, 26. May 05, 13:56
x4

Post by ISO » Sat, 18. Feb 06, 13:40

Hey was für eine Verteidigung - das darf bei mir nicht fehlen!!!

GUTE IDEE!!! Das frisst aber ganz schön Systemleistung :o .

Das überlebt aber keiner - nicht mal ich wenn die alle gleichzeitig auf einen Feind schießen und ich unglücklicherweise in die Strahlen gerate :shock: !!!

Macht aber echt Fun :D .

djsonyc01
Posts: 75
Joined: Fri, 2. Dec 05, 12:38
x4

Post by djsonyc01 » Sat, 18. Feb 06, 20:01

Hi alle zu sammen!

habe ein problem, wie bekomme ich die G-türme um ein Gate (Sprung Tor)?? Bitte helft mir! ich bekomme eigentlich keine überhaubt keine türme in den sektor. weder um mein schiff noch um ein tor! ich weis nicht was ich eingeben soll da ich kaum englich kentnisse habe. Bitte helft mir! danke an alle!!!!

Unbekannter Sektor
Posts: 1447
Joined: Sat, 7. Jan 06, 19:52
x3tc

Post by Unbekannter Sektor » Sat, 18. Feb 06, 20:41

och ne nich noch mehr geschütztürme *ich finde jetzt schon keine Schiffe mehr *in meiner liste versteht sich

User avatar
ISO
Posts: 313
Joined: Thu, 26. May 05, 13:56
x4

Post by ISO » Sat, 18. Feb 06, 20:50

Ja das ist allerdings ein Problem :D !!!

Engelsschwinge
Posts: 682
Joined: Sat, 14. Aug 04, 06:06
x4

Post by Engelsschwinge » Mon, 20. Feb 06, 12:14

Unbekannter Sektor wrote:och ne nich noch mehr geschütztürme *ich finde jetzt schon keine Schiffe mehr *in meiner liste versteht sich
einfach "sonstiges" unter optionen abschalten dann sieht man keine GTs
djsonyc01 wrote:Hi alle zu sammen!

habe ein problem, wie bekomme ich die G-türme um ein Gate (Sprung Tor)?? Bitte helft mir! ich bekomme eigentlich keine überhaubt keine türme in den sektor. weder um mein schiff noch um ein tor! ich weis nicht was ich eingeben soll da ich kaum
also ich habe für 20 GT etwas herumprobiert und so gehts ganz gut :
nimm einen Frachter und springe in den Sektor und zu dem Sprungtor welches
du verteidigen willst .
Bleibe beim eintritt sofort stehen . Nun gib dem script folgende Werte
1. 20 (GTs) 2. 1500 (Radius) 3. 1 (X-achse)
ist nicht ganz genau um den Ringe des Tores ,aber gut ist es trotzdem.

djsonyc01
Posts: 75
Joined: Fri, 2. Dec 05, 12:38
x4

Post by djsonyc01 » Mon, 20. Feb 06, 14:33

Danke!!!!!! :)

User avatar
Gazz
Posts: 13244
Joined: Fri, 13. Jan 06, 16:39
x4

Post by Gazz » Mon, 20. Feb 06, 15:15

Mit dem Schiff durch das Tor springen und in Aussenansicht von vorne wechseln. Mit Strafe drive
kann man das Schiff dann ideal in der Tormitte positionieren.
So hab ich das auch für das Werbefoto im 1. post gemacht.
Is ja auch viel hübscher so.

Gazz

Engelsschwinge
Posts: 682
Joined: Sat, 14. Aug 04, 06:06
x4

Post by Engelsschwinge » Mon, 20. Feb 06, 15:43

Gazz wrote:Mit dem Schiff durch das Tor springen und in Aussenansicht von vorne wechseln. Mit Strafe drive
kann man das Schiff dann ideal in der Tormitte positionieren.
So hab ich das auch für das Werbefoto im 1. post gemacht.
Is ja auch viel hübscher so.

Gazz
stimmt ich habe es mit einem Elefant gemacht der kommt immer in der Mitte
raus ;) . Mein Fehler .

Engelsschwinge
Posts: 682
Joined: Sat, 14. Aug 04, 06:06
x4

Post by Engelsschwinge » Mon, 20. Feb 06, 19:05

Es gibt da ein kleines Probelm mit der Version 1.03 ....
alles funktioniert tadellos mit dem kleinen Problem das die Geschütztürme
nachedem sie abgeladen und umbenannt wurden nicht mehr mir gehören
das finde ich schon etwas unschön .

User avatar
MrWideEar
Posts: 103
Joined: Mon, 26. Dec 05, 14:21
x3

Post by MrWideEar » Mon, 20. Feb 06, 19:34

Unbekannter Sektor wrote:och ne nich noch mehr geschütztürme *ich finde jetzt schon keine Schiffe mehr *in meiner liste versteht sich
die geschütztürme kannste doch ausblenden lassen, oder meinste die sektoransicht?

JM2003
Posts: 58
Joined: Sat, 13. Mar 04, 11:01
x3

Post by JM2003 » Tue, 21. Feb 06, 00:45

Hallo :roll:
Also ich bin einfach zu blöde für das Script.
Könnte vielleicht einer mir eine genaue Beschreibung geben.
Es gibt zwar eine, die hilft mir nicht da ich sie nicht verstehe. :? :?

( 1. 20 (GTs) 2.1500 (Radius) 3. 1 (X-achse) ) ??????????

Und was ist GTs und was bedeutet 1.20 und 2.1500 ich bin ratlos biete biete helft mir. :idea:
Danke...

Gruß : JM2003

User avatar
MrWideEar
Posts: 103
Joined: Mon, 26. Dec 05, 14:21
x3

Post by MrWideEar » Tue, 21. Feb 06, 02:06

JM2003 wrote:Hallo :roll:
Also ich bin einfach zu blöde für das Script.
Könnte vielleicht einer mir eine genaue Beschreibung geben.
Es gibt zwar eine, die hilft mir nicht da ich sie nicht verstehe. :? :?

( 1. 20 (GTs) 2.1500 (Radius) 3. 1 (X-achse) ) ??????????

Und was ist GTs und was bedeutet 1.20 und 2.1500 ich bin ratlos biete biete helft mir. :idea:
Danke...

Gruß : JM2003
das is ne liste ...
1. (erstens) 20 GTs = 20 Stück geschütztürme
2. (zweitens) 1500 (einheiten = entfernung zu deiner position)
3. (drittens) 1 (sollst du eingeben, wenn du die GT auf der x-achse des raumes verteilt haben willst)

und wenne nich weiss was ne x-achse ist, dann weisste auch nich was ein kartesisches koordinatensystem ist ... :D
und das kann nur bedeuten, dass du in der 8ten klasse viel blau gemacht hast :P

gruss

User avatar
Gazz
Posts: 13244
Joined: Fri, 13. Jan 06, 16:39
x4

Post by Gazz » Tue, 21. Feb 06, 10:26

Engelsschwinge wrote:Es gibt da ein kleines Probelm mit der Version 1.03 ....
alles funktioniert tadellos mit dem kleinen Problem das die Geschütztürme
nachedem sie abgeladen und umbenannt wurden nicht mehr mir gehören
das finde ich schon etwas unschön .
Oh, mist. Da hatte ich doch was probiert. =)

User avatar
Gazz
Posts: 13244
Joined: Fri, 13. Jan 06, 16:39
x4

Post by Gazz » Tue, 21. Feb 06, 10:38

Ist repariert. Der Plan war, die GT als Fremdrasse aufyustellen und die eigenen friend/foe settings reinzupacken.
Leider war dann das Detectable und Hidden flag nicht nutzbar also wären die ja doch wieder in der Liste aufgetaucht.

Vielleicht bau ich mir ja nen unsichtbaren LT. Mal sehen...

Gazz

JM2003
Posts: 58
Joined: Sat, 13. Mar 04, 11:01
x3

Post by JM2003 » Tue, 21. Feb 06, 12:39

Danke das hat geholfen. :D

1. (erstens) 20 GTs = 20 Stück geschütztürme
2. (zweitens) 1500 (einheiten = entfernung zu deiner position)
3. (drittens) 1 (sollst du eingeben, wenn du die GT auf der x-achse des raumes verteilt haben willst)


Gruß : JM2003

Post Reply

Return to “X³: Reunion - Scripts und Modding”